What Does the Geely Engine Management Light On Mean?
The Engine Management Light on your Geely serves as a warning that the vehicle’s onboard diagnostics system (OBD-II) has detected an issue that could impact the engine’s performance, fuel efficiency, or emission system. This light can appear for various reasons, ranging from simple issues like a loose gas cap to more complex problems that require professional attention.

Common Causes of the Geely Engine Management Light On
Understanding what could trigger the Check Engine Light on your Geely can help you diagnose the issue and take the necessary steps to fix it. Here are some of the most common causes of the Geely Engine Management Light On:
1. Faulty Oxygen Sensors
The oxygen sensor monitors the amount of oxygen in your exhaust gases, allowing the engine control unit (ECU) to adjust the air-fuel mixture for optimal combustion. A faulty oxygen sensor can trigger the Check Engine Light and result in poor fuel efficiency, increased emissions, and even engine misfires if not addressed. Replacing a faulty oxygen sensor is a common and relatively affordable repair.
2. Loose or Damaged Gas Cap
A loose or damaged gas cap can cause a disruption in the pressure within the fuel system, leading to the Check Engine Light being triggered. This issue is easy to fix—simply check that your gas cap is securely tightened. If it is cracked or damaged, replacing it should turn off the warning light.
3. Malfunctioning Mass Airflow Sensor
The mass airflow sensor measures the volume of air entering the engine and helps the ECU regulate the fuel mixture. A malfunctioning mass airflow sensor can cause rough idling, poor acceleration, and decreased fuel efficiency. It is one of the more common reasons for the Engine Management Light to turn on.
4. Faulty Spark Plugs or Ignition Coils
Spark plugs ignite the air-fuel mixture inside the engine, and ignition coils provide the electrical power for the spark plugs. If these components are damaged or worn, your engine may misfire, run roughly, or have difficulty starting. A malfunctioning ignition system can lead to reduced engine performance and trigger the Check Engine Light.
5. Catalytic Converter Issues
The catalytic converter reduces harmful emissions by converting harmful gases into less harmful substances. A clogged or failing catalytic converter can affect engine performance, reduce fuel efficiency, and lead to costly repairs. If the Check Engine Light is on, it could signal issues with the catalytic converter.
6. Vacuum Leaks
Vacuum leaks can throw off the air-fuel mixture in your engine, leading to poor fuel efficiency, rough idling, or stalling. These leaks can occur in various parts of the engine and can be difficult to detect. A certified technician can use diagnostic tools to locate the source of the vacuum leak and resolve the issue.
7. Transmission Problems
While the Engine Management Light primarily relates to engine issues, it can also indicate problems with the transmission. If the transmission fluid is low or if there are issues with the transmission sensors or solenoids, the Check Engine Light may turn on.
Why It’s Important Not to Ignore the Geely Engine Management Light On
Ignoring the Engine Management Light on your Geely can lead to further damage, reduced engine performance, and costly repairs. Here’s why you should address the issue promptly:
1. Prevent Additional Damage
The longer you wait to address the issue, the more likely it is that a small problem will escalate into a bigger, more expensive one. For example, a faulty oxygen sensor can lead to engine misfires, which could cause damage to the catalytic converter or other engine components.
2. Maintain Optimal Performance
If your Geely is not performing optimally due to a malfunctioning sensor, faulty ignition system, or any other issue, it may experience reduced fuel efficiency, rough idling, or poor acceleration. By fixing the problem early, you can restore your vehicle’s performance and enjoy a smoother driving experience.
3. Save Money on Repairs
Minor issues that trigger the Check Engine Light can often be repaired inexpensively. However, if ignored, these problems can lead to more severe and costly repairs. Promptly addressing the issue can help you avoid expensive engine repairs or replacements.
4. Ensure Safety
Certain engine problems, such as faulty ignition coils or fuel delivery issues, can pose a safety risk by causing your engine to stall or misfire while driving. Ensuring your Geely is repaired properly keeps you and your passengers safe on the road.
